Have fun with language!
This accessible, lighthearted look at language introduces homonyms and homophones. Playful rhymes and comical cartoons make both concepts memorable. Each corresponding pair of homonyms and homophones is printed in color for easy identification. At the end, readers are challenged to apply what they’ve learned―and they’ll have fun doing so.

About the author

Brian P. Cleary is the creator of the best-selling Words Are CATegorical® series, now a set with more than 3 million copies sold. He is also the author of the Math Is CATegorical® series and several single titles including The Laugh Stand: Adventures in Humor and Rainbow Soup: Adventures in Poetry. He is a keynote speaker, and puts on poetry workshops all over the country. The bow tie wearing children's author is America's English Teacher.
